Orlando Pirates forgotten man, Zakhele Lepasa is situated within a transfer drama situation. As two PSL clubs value him highly and want to make Lepasa their first signing. Sekhukhune United has joined the intense battle to secure the signature of Pirates striker Lepasa, setting the stage for a high-stakes transfer saga ahead of the upcoming season. Sekhukhune aims to bolster their squad as they prepare for a competitive run in the CAF Confederation Cup.
“SuperSport United was the first to show interest, but now Sekhukhune United has also made inquiries. His current contract runs until June, but he remains a Pirates player for now,” source toldSekhukhune United’s pursuit of Lepasa is driven by their need to strengthen the squad for the CAF Confederation Cup. “Sekhukhune United wants to bolster their squad, and they need a striker like Lepasa,” the source added.
However, the negotiation dynamics could be complicated. As SuperSport United is interested in a swap deal involving Thalente Mbatha.Lepasa’s agent, Steve Kapeluschnik, emphasised the procedural norms, stating, “He is under contract with Orlando Pirates. Interested clubs must approach them first and agree on a transfer fee.
